These are my personal tweaks to the difficulty damage scaling GMSTs (game settings). Kept it tame, and evened out the damage for all difficulties.
ESP flagged ESL, so won't count towards the 256 plugin limit. No dependencies. No wild edits. No frills.
The new damage multiplier values are shown in the chart below.

As you can see, nothing hits x2.0, and overall this mod is rather modest compared to other difficulty scaling mods. This is entirely intentional. I've kept realistic damage style mods in mind by keeping things reasonable. I've played with many varieties of "realistic" damage mods mixed with higher multipliers, and they don't feel nice at all. I want to shoot guns, with gunpowder and lead. Not play laser tag with "1 tag and you're out" mechanics when against people wearing anything short of power armor. That should only be possible with the best modified guns in the game. These modest multipliers help reel that "laser tag" potential in, assuming you also use any realistic damage mods.
And if you don't use any realistic damage style mods, that's fine too! Compared to vanilla, enemies will still be mildly less akin to damage sponges!

Installation
To install, use a mod manager or extract the archive into the data folder.
To uninstall, deactivate in your mod manager or delete the mod's plugin from your data folder.
May or may not work on existing saves. When changing these game setting values with a plugin and trying to use an existing save file, I've heard that things can be a bit stubborn. To ensure the changed damage multipliers work, you may (or may not) need to do the following steps:
- Change your difficulty to something else.
- Save the game.
- Load the newly made save.
- Set the difficulty to your desired setting.
On that note, should you be playing on a save using Survival mode, you'll likely need to use a mod that allows disabling and reenabling Survival. I personally use and recommend Unlimited Survival Mode. Everything in that mod is toggleable, and it comes with settings to disable Survival's other more annoying bits as well.
Compatibility
Compatible with any mod that DOESN'T edit the difficulty damage GMSTs (fDiffMultHPByPCVE, fDiffMultHPToPCVE, ect.).
Compatible with mods that change bodypart data, and is complimented by them. Again, I only changed the difficulty damage GMSTs.
Likely incompatible with Better Locational Damage. I don't use it, but it changes a lot, so I don't know if it changes the same things.
Incompatible with Rewarding Difficulty Damage Scale. They change the same GMSTs.
Incompatible with any mod that DOES edit the difficulty damage GMSTs.
